As a girl, Violet was struck by a wayward axe blade when her father was chopping wood, leaving her with a visible scar across her face. With enough money finally saved she's traveling across the Deep South in 1964 towards a miracle – the healing touch of a TV evangelist who will make her beautiful. Although she may not succeed in having the scar on her face healed, Violet is able to repair those scars that are lying deeper than her skin. On the way, she meets a young, African-American soldier whose love for her reaches far past her physical "imperfections."
Violet features Music by Jeanine Tesori and Lyrics and Book by Brian Crawley. It is based on "The Ugliest Pilgrim" by Doris Betts. The StageWorks production is Directed by John Zisa with Music Direction by Nicole D'Angelo and Choreography by Lindsey Garnhart.
